Mike Williams c4d73fb7cc Insert duplicate objects to prevent race during garbage collection.
Prior to this change, DfsInserter would not insert an object into a pack
if it already existed in another pack in the repository, even if that
pack was unreachable. Consider this sequence of events:

- Object FOO is pushed to a repository.
- Subsequent ref changes make FOO UNREACHABLE_GARBAGE.
- FOO is subsequently re-inserted using a DfsInserter, but skipped
  due to existing in UNREACHABLE_GARBAGE.
- The repository is repacked; FOO will not be written into a new pack
  because it is not yet reachable from a reference. If the
  UNREACHABLE_GARBAGE packs are deleted, FOO disappears.
- A reference is updated to reference FOO. This reference is now broken
  as FOO was removed when the repacking process deleted the
  UNREACHABLE_GARBAGE pack that stored the only copy of FOO.

The garbage collector can't safely delete the UNREACHABLE_GARBAGE
pack because FOO might be in the middle of being re-inserted/re-packed.

This change writes a duplicate copy of an object if it only exists in
UNREACHABLE_GARBAGE. This "freshens" the object to give it a chance to
survive long enough to be made reachable through a reference.

Terry Parker 6a3127b257 [performance] Speed up delta packing
When packing is able to reuse lots of deltas from existing packs, those
objects are marked as "doNotAttemptDelta" and do not contribute to
DeltaTask's computeTopPaths() "totalWeight" calculation.

In the extreme case when all packs are reusable, "totalWeight" will be
zero. DeltaTask.partitionTasks() uses "totalWeight" to determine a
"weightPerThread" size it uses to set up DeltaTasks. When "totalWeight"
is small, partitionTasks() ends up creating a DeltaTask for every
unique path.

For a large repository, the small "weightPerThread" can result in the
creation of >100k tasks (for the MSM 3.10 Linux repository, the count
was ~150k). This makes the "task stealing" mechanism in DeltaTask very
inefficient, because every attempt to steal work does a linear walk
through all tasks, searching for the one with the most work remaining,
which is O(N^2) comparisons. For the MSM 3.10 repository when all
deltas were reusable, PackWriter.parallelDeltaSearch() took
(1615+1633+1458)/3 = 1568 seconds.

The error is that DeltaTask treats the weights of objects marked as
"doNotAttemptDelta" inconsistently. It ignores the weights when
calculating "totalWeight" but uses them when partitioning the tasks.
The fix is to also ignore them when partitioning the tasks.

With this patch applied, PackWriter.parallelDeltaSearch() on the
MSM 3.10 repository when all deltas are reused went from taking
1568 seconds to 62ms (>25k speedup).

This patch also fixes a totalWeight initialization error in
DeltaTask.computeTopPaths().

Terry Parker eb24ed7d5e Bitmap generation: Add a test of ordering commits by "chains"
When commits are selected for bitmap generation, they are reordered
so that related "chains" of commits are grouped together. Chains are
"subbranches" of commits that may branch off of and re-merge with the
main line. Grouping by chains means that the XOR difference between
consecutive selected commits will be smaller, resulting in better
run-length compression of the XORed bitmaps.

Andrey Loskutov 3afdaf0b3d [performance] Remove synthetic access$ methods in dfs, diff and merge
Java compiler must generate synthetic access methods for private methods
and fields of the enclosing class if they are accessed from inner
classes and vice versa.

While invisible in the code, those synthetic access methods exist in the
bytecode and seem to produce some extra execution overhead at runtime
(compared with the direct access to this fields or methods), see
https://git.eclipse.org/r/58948/.

By removing the "private" access modifier from affected methods and
fields we help compiler to avoid generation of synthetic access methods
and hope to improve execution performance.

To validate changes, one can either use javap or use Bytecode Outline
plugin in Eclipse. In both cases one should look for "synthetic
access$<number>" methods at the end of the class and inner class files
in question - there should be none.

NB: don't mix this "synthetic access$" methods up with "public synthetic
bridge" methods generated to allow generic method override return types.

Terry Parker 320a4142ad Update bitmap selection throttling to fully span active branches.
Replace the “bitmapCommitRange” parameter that was recently introduced
with two new parameters: “bitmapExcessiveBranchCount” and
“bitmapInactiveBranchAgeInDays”. If the count of branches does not
exceed “bitmapExcessiveBranchCount”, then the current algorithm is kept
for all branches.

If the branch count is excessive, then the commit time for the tip
commit for each branch is used to determine if a branch is “inactive”.
"Active" branches get full commit selection using the existing
algorithm. "Inactive" branches get fewer bitmaps near the branch tips.

Introduce a "contiguousCommitCount" parameter that always enforces that
the N most recent commits in a branch are selected for bitmaps. The
previous nextSelectionDistance() algorithm created anywhere from 1-100
contiguous bitmaps at branch tips.

For example, consider a branch with commits numbering 0-300, with 0
being the most recent commit. If the most recent 200 commits are not
merge commits and the 200th commit was the last one selected,
nextSelectionDistance() returned 100, causing commits 200-101 to be
ignored. Then a window of size 100 was evaluated, searching for merge
commits. Since no merge commits are found, the next commit (commit 0)
was selected, for a total of 1 commit in the topmost 100 commits.

If instead the 250th commit was selected, then by the same logic
commit 50 is selected. At that point nextSelectionDistance() switches to
selecting consecutive commits, so commits 0-50 in the topmost 100
commits are selected. The "contiguousCommitCount" parameter provides
more determinism by always selecting a constant number or topmost
commits.

Add an optimization to break out of the inner loop of selectCommits() if
all of the commits for the current branch have already been found.

When reusing bitmaps from an existing pack, remove unnecessary
populating and clearing of the writeBitmaps/PackBitmapIndexBuilder.

Add comments to PackWriterBitmapPreparer, rename methods and variables
for readability.

Add tests for bitmap selection with and without merge commits and with
excessive branch pruning triggered.

Terry Parker 2524157d3d Limit the range of commits for which bitmaps are created.
A bitmap index contains bitmaps for a set of commits in a pack file.
Creating a bitmap for every commit is too expensive, so heuristics
select the most "important" commits. The most recent commits are the
most valuable. To clone a repository only those for the branch tips are
needed. When fetching, only commits since the last fetch are needed.

The commit selection heuristics generally work, but for some
repositories the number of selected commits is prohibitively high. One
example is the MSM 3.10 Linux kernel. With over 1 million commits on
2820 branches, the current heuristics resulted in +36k selected commits.
Each uncompressed bitmap for that repository is ~413k, making it
difficult to complete a GC operation in available memory.

The benefit of creating bitmaps over the entire history of a repository
like the MSM 3.10 Linux kernel isn't clear. For that repository, most
history for the last year appears to be in the last 100k commits.
Limiting bitmap commit selection to just those commits reduces the count
of selected commits from ~36k to ~10.5k. Dropping bitmaps for older
commits does not affect object counting times for clones or for fetches
on clients that are reasonably up-to-date.

This patch defines a new "bitmapCommitRange" PackConfig parameter to
limit the commit selection process when building bitmaps. The range
starts with the most recent commit and walks backwards. A range of 10k
considers only the 10000 most recent commits. A range of zero creates
bitmaps only for branch tips. A range of -1 (the default) does not limit
the range--all commits in the pack are used in the commit selection
process.

Stefan Beller cdd7c23446 RepoCommand: Add setRecordRemoteBranch option to record upstream branch
On a server also running Gerrit that is using RepoCommand to
convert from an XML manifest to a git submodule superproject
periodically, it would be handy to be able to use Gerrit's
submodule subscription feature[1] to update the superproject
automatically between RepoCommand runs as changes are merged
in each subprojects.

This requires setting the 'branch' field for each submodule
so that Gerrit knows what branch to watch.  Add an option to
do that.

Setting the branch field also is useful for plain Git users,
since it allows them to use "git submodule update --remote" to
manually update all submodules between RepoCommand runs.
